What is Holistic Therapy?

Holistic therapy describes a variety of recovery practices that concentrate on promoting total well-being instead of solely attending to particular signs or diseases. This technique underscores the interconnectedness of all aspects of a private and stresses that ideal health can be achieved through balanced physical, emotional, mental, and spiritual systems.

Typical Holistic Therapy Practices

Holistic therapy encompasses a large range of practices. Here is a list of popular methods:

  1. Acupuncture: Traditional Chinese medicine that includes placing thin needles into specific points on the body to stabilize energy circulation.
  2. Aromatherapy: The use of essential oils for restorative benefits, frequently in conjunction with massage or other treatments.
  3. Yoga: A physical, mental, and spiritual practice that integrates postures, breathing workouts, and meditation to enhance overall health.
  4. Massage Therapy: Various methods used to control muscles and tissues, promoting relaxation and relieving tension.
  5. Meditation: Techniques that cultivate increased awareness and emotional policy, often leading to stress decrease and mental clearness.
  6. Nutritional Counseling: Focuses on dietary modifications that can promote health and prevent health problem, emphasizing whole foods and well balanced nutrition.
  7. Reiki: A Japanese strategy that promotes healing through energy transfer, encouraging relaxation and decreasing stress.

FAQs About Holistic Therapy

1. Is holistic therapy appropriate for everybody?

Yes, holistic therapy can benefit individuals of any ages and backgrounds. However, it's important for individuals to seek advice from doctor to determine the best method for their specific conditions.

2. Can holistic therapy replace standard treatments?

Holistic therapy is best utilized as a complementary technique to conventional treatments. While it can improve well-being and support healing, it should not change required medical interventions.

3. How do I choose a holistic therapist?

Consider the therapist's certifications, training, and positioning with your specific needs. Try to find practitioners who have been accredited in their particular methods and have excellent evaluations or suggestions.

4. How long does it require to see arise from holistic therapy?

The timeline for noticing outcomes can differ commonly depending upon specific scenarios, the kind of therapy, and the issues resolved. Some might see instant relief, while others may need more prolonged treatment for detailed healing.

5. Exist any dangers associated with holistic therapy?

While holistic treatments are typically safe, it's vital to notify your holistic professional about your health history and any medications you are taking to prevent prospective interactions or negative effects.
